Main duties of the job

The way the NHS works is changing; care outside of traditional hospital settings is quickly becoming a much larger part of what the NHS does.

The Rapid response therapy team provides a same day, next day response to patient needs and supports hospital discharges within the community.

The aims of the service are to avoid hospital admissions where appropriate, support early hospital discharges and provide a short term therapy (up to 2 weeks) assessment and intervention to patients within their own homes.

Our service provides triage for community therapy services and is also part of the Falls Recovery service within our locality.


About us

Derbyshire Community Health Services has been rated as an 'outstanding' trust by the Care Quality Commission.

There has never been a better time to join the NHS for a rewarding career as we celebrate 73 years of the NHS and the nation recognise the care and compassion delivered by the NHS during the recent pandemic.

If you are looking to start, maintain and advance your career in a healthcare setting and within a thriving and supportive workplace Derbyshire Community Health Services have a range of opportunities available.

We employ around 4,200 substantive staff, caring for patients in 11 community hospitals and more than 30 health centres, as well as in clinics, GP practices, schools, care homes and, increasingly, in people's own homes and via virtual consultations.
